Bhaktivedanta VedaBase: Śrī Caitanya Caritāmrita Madhya 9.85

cāturmāsye kripā kari' raha mora ghare

krishna-kathā kahi' kripāya uddhāra' āmāre

SYNONYMS

cāturmāsye — during this period of Cāturmāsya; kripā kari' — being merciful; raha — please stay; mora ghare — at my place; krishna-kathā — topics of Lord Krishna; kahi' — speaking; kripāya — by Your mercy; uddhāra' āmāre — kindly deliver me.

TRANSLATION

Veńkata Bhatta said, "Please be merciful to me and stay at my house during Cāturmāsya. Speak about Lord Krishna's pastimes and kindly deliver me by Your mercy."
